如果PHP中的变量没有声明,会触发一个Notice级别的错误,警告用户变量未定义:
Notice: Undefined variable: variable_name in file_path on line line_number
这种情况下,变量的值为NULL。如果程序继续执行,可能会导致未定义的行为,比如尝试使用未定义的变量作为数组索引或对象属性。
在PHP中,可以使用$符号来声明变量,如:
$variable_name = value;
其中,$variable_name是变量名,可以使用字母、数字和下划线组成,但必须以字母或下划线开头。变量名是区分大小写的。
变量的值可以是任意类型的数据,包括整型、浮点型、字符串、数组、对象等。
在PHP中,变量的作用域决定了变量在何处可以被访问。PHP中有四种变量作用域: